This is a 1to1 educational program designed to increase your understanding of resistance training mechanics and exercise. The program consists of eight, one to one training sessions where you are the student, trainer, and client. Each session will consist of fundamental to progressive theory and hands on training. This course is intended to expand upon your current level of knowledge and practical (hands on) application skill. We will explore the mechanics of resistance training exercises as they apply to the skeletal and muscular system. Upon completion of this course, candidate will receive a Level – 1 Professional Development in Resistance Training Exercise Certificate. 7.0 CECs By appointment – Flexible Schedule

9:00 am – 12:00 p.m. We will present updated and conclusive data relative to the neuromuscular system and its response to resistance training exercise. We will discuss how the neuromuscular system is used and its associated responses to various exercise / resistance training methods. Additionally, we will discuss the neuromuscular effects of unilateral training, contra-lateral training, and bilateral deficits. This course is necessary for the trainer seeking a comprehensive introduction and understanding of the neuromuscular system. AAPTE 2.5 CECs @ Peak Performance in Lynbrook

This theory and practical skill course will provide the fitness professional a better understanding of the fundamental aspects of cardiovascular responses and adaptations to cardiovascular resistance training. Topics will include functional capacity of the cardiovascular system, training adaptations, environmental concerns, ergogenic aids, and dehydration. Participants should be prepared to participate during the hands on portion of the course.This course includes demonstrations of anaerobic threshold training, interval, steady state and fartlek protocols. We will also discuss if and when such assessments and protocols are appropriate. AAPTE 5.0 CECs @ Peak Performance 1730 Lakeville Road New Hyde Park, NY (North Shore Commons Plaza)

we will explore the truth of dietary supplements and ergogenic aids. We will look at the safety, regulation, effectiveness and possible adverse side effects. Supplements discussed include creatine, glucosamine chondroitin, ephedra, DHEA, fat absorption blockers and fat burners. We will also look at fad diets and explore the physiological basis of these programs and challenge known diet’s claims to success. 2.5 AAPTE CECs
